To use private or shared channels with the integration for Microsoft Teams, you must go into each private/shared channel in Teams and add the Introw app. A private channel in Teams is shown with a 🔒 icon, and a shared channel (which can include external partner users) is shown with a linked-people icon. For instructions on how to add the Introw app to one of these channels, read on!
Step 1
Open Microsoft Teams and navigate to the private or shared channel that you would like to use with the integration. Click the ••• (more options) icon next to the channel name and select Manage channel.
From the channel settings, open the Apps tab and click Add an app.
Note: In Microsoft Teams, apps installed at the team level are not automatically available in private or shared channels. Each private and shared channel needs the Introw app added individually.
Step 2
Search for "Introw" to locate the Introw app. Click Add to install it into the private/shared channel.
Once added, the Introw bot will be a member of the channel and can post notifications and respond to AI Agent prompts inside that channel.
Note: You must repeat this process for each private or shared channel that you would like to use with the Microsoft Teams integration.
Step 3
Go to your Introw account.
Navigate to Settings > Integrations and click on the Microsoft Teams integration.
The private or shared channel will now appear in the dropdown — link it to the appropriate partner portal.
Step 4
Choose which internal notifications you want to receive in your connected Microsoft Teams channels, and configure partner notifications under Engage > Notifications for the channels shared with your partners.
Troubleshooting
If the private or shared channel still doesn't appear in the Introw dropdown after adding the app, try the following:
Confirm the Introw app is listed in the channel's Apps tab (not just at the team level).
For shared channels with external partner users, confirm your tenant allows external collaboration and that the channel owner has accepted any pending invitations.
If the integration was authorized before the Introw app was published to your tenant's app catalog, disconnect and reconnect Microsoft Teams from Settings > Integrations in Introw, then refresh the channel list.
If a Microsoft 365 Global Admin needs to approve the Introw app for your tenant, share the consent link with your IT administrator. Without admin approval, the app may not be installable in restricted channels.
